Itinerary Adjustments and Safety
Japanese law stipulates that operating vehicles may not be driven for more than 10 hours per day. Overtime will incur additional charges (ranging from 5,000 to 10,000 JPY per hour). The itinerary is for reference only. Actual traffic, stopovers, and sightseeing times may be adjusted due to weather, traffic jams, facility maintenance, and other circumstances. The guide may reasonably change or reduce attractions based on the actual situation. If cable cars, cruise ships, or other facilities are suspended due to weather or force majeure, the itinerary will be changed to visit other attractions or adjust the stopover time. Seasons and Scenery
The visibility of Mount Fuji is greatly affected by weather, especially in summer when visibility is lower. It is recommended to check weather information before booking. Seasonal activities such as flower viewing, autumn foliage viewing, snowscapes, and fireworks festivals are all greatly affected by climate. The blooming period and peak autumn foliage may be earlier or later. Even if the expected scenery is not met, the tour will still depart as scheduled, and no refunds will be given.
